P.S. Any chance of reserving the NXTcash asset name so all of NXT could use a common sense name for it? Not sure if Asset Names are transferable. does anybody know?
No chance to reserve, but u could offer the highest fee when AE is activated. Asset names r not transferable. Seems too complicated as we are far from even knowing if we need a robot gateway for this and how will that even be implemented, details, details... Separately, would it be possible to get an API call that somehow implements: The client (spender) generates a CoinSpend signature on the transaction that includes the hash of the transaction as well as the Accumulator and PrivateCoin object. The resulting CoinSpend embeds both a coin serial number and a set of zero-knowledge proofs that prove (A) that the spender knows a coin in the transaction set, (B) that the serial number is consistent with the coin, and (C) the spender knows the secret values for the coin. These are all tied to the transaction hash. The client (spender) serializes the CoinSpend object and transmits the completed ZEROCOIN_SPEND transaction to the network. [from https://github.com/Zerocoin/libzerocoin/wiki/Integrating-with-bitcoin-clients] The above needs to trigger a NXT payment from some magic acct that previously received NXT. I just can't figure out the logistics of all that. James

How exactly is it known who gets the next block? are the coins unique? what exactly makes your account different from another one with the same amount in terms of mining?
Complete iteration thru all account lets to calculate the time when a particular account could forge a block. Coins r not unique. The public key does. Is NXT messaging implemented yet?
Part of Nxt Messaging is already implemented (Arbitrary Messages, Alias System), part is being implemented (Account Control). Does the open marketplace have a date for when it will be released?
No. Maybe it won't be implemented at all if someone does it by using Arbitrary Messages and Account Control.
